WebOct 13, 2015 · Black bears are typically black with a tan muzzle, though farther West coloration can vary to brown and cinnamon. Black bears have a long snout, rounded ears, and small eyes. Typically, males weigh 150-400 pounds and females weigh 100-250 pounds.
